Let’s Learn Vietnamese Kit is a physical flashcard set for preschool and early elementary kids, or for families teaching Vietnamese at home. It’s beginner friendly and works best with an adult helping lead short practice sessions.

In the box you get 64 illustrated cards grouped by themes like family, colors, animals, food and drink, body, clothes, and environment. There’s also a large color wall chart for quick review and a parent and teacher guide with simple activities and games.

Audio is a big part of the kit. You can stream or download native-speaker recordings of the words and sample sentences, plus a few songs, from Tuttle’s product page and the separate audio download page. The main drawback is scope: 64 words is a small starter set, and it won’t teach you grammar in a structured way or give real conversation practice.
